Cultural Heritage

The Andes Mountains World Map is home to a diverse range of indigenous cultures, each with its own unique traditions and customs. From the Quechua and Aymara people in Peru and Bolivia to the Mapuche in Chile and Argentina, there's a rich tapestry of history and culture to explore.

Nature and Wildlife

The Andes Mountains World Map is home to a stunning variety of plant and animal life. From the iconic llamas and alpacas to the elusive Andean condor, there's always something new and exciting to discover. Nature lovers will also appreciate the breathtaking scenery, from snow-capped peaks to lush valleys and crystal-clear lakes.
